13 Hellogoodbye Lyrics That Sum Up Your Middle School Love Life
When hellogoodbye hit the radio with “Here (In Your Arms)” in 2006, it was the perfect jam to sing with the windows rolled down. It was also the first single off the band’s first full-length record, Zombies! Aliens! Vampires! Dinosaurs!, which came out 10 years ago today — so it’s time to revisit this feel-good tune.
Here are some evocative images from the song’s music video paired with all the hellogoodbye lyrics you couldn’t help but quote in your Myspace and AIM profiles (and when you probably used them). Man, those were the days.
